Click is the solenoid pulling the bendix in that should make the main terminals. Unless the starter has a dead short the lamps should not dim. Could be starter, but lamps dimming engaging starter is classic of a duff battery cell or a bad connection. Feel if any of the terminals are getting warm.

Would have been cheaper to fix the EAS, highly unlikely the ECU was at fault.
Tramlining will be track rod/drag link ends, ball joints etc, or tyre type and tyre pressures.
